Key Responsibilities:
- Analyze current processes and identify areas for improvement in order to enhance stakeholder experience and satisfaction
- Using logistics industry standards, identify gaps in the current processes and bring forth ideas for improvement
- Help in developing reports and dashboards to track stakeholder satisfaction metrics and key performance indicators relevant to the transportation industry
- Participate in solution design with cross-functional teams from Operations, IT development, Product Management, Procurement, Finance etc.
- Delineate project scope, create Project Charters, business cases, process flows, UAT plans etc.
- Write user stories, business rules and business requirements for transportation specific applications and platforms such as the customer platform, the driver mobile application and the route planification and optimization algorythms
- Create models and process flows to document requirements
- Identify, prioritise and mitigate system impacts, constraints, risks, dependencies
- Validate and obtain sign off on the solution design with SMEs from OPS
- Apply decision-making authority and autonomy to meet project goals as applicable; and resolve conflicts in an effective manner
- Validate new systems and processes by writing test cases and facilitating UAT sessions
- Participate in defining the transition and help with sustaining the change
- Help create SOPs and training content and participate in initial train-the-trainer sessions
- Define the rollout plan for operations projects. This includes selecting stations, communicating change, planning deployment at Intelcom’s 72 stations, managing non-tech requirements
- Offer first-line support during product rollout phases, obtain feedback, define and coordinate pilot next steps.

Intelcom is a leading last-mile carrier in the e-commerce sector. Our teams across Canada as well as our network of independent contractors contribute to Intelcom’s daily operations.
Our goal is simple: in a constantly evolving business sector, we don't just follow, we get ahead. In addition to standing out through innovative services and delivery methods, Intelcom is also undergoing a technological transformation where the integration of customer experience and logistics technologies are at the heart of its evolution.
